Information dependence: we often rely on information that others provide these information influence our thoughts, feelings and actions via the signals they send to us. Social information processing theory: explain how people get to know one another online without nonverbal cues and how they develop and manage relationships in the computer mediated environment. Effect dependence: individuals are dependent on the effects of their behavior as determined by the rewards and punishments provided by others. The group has vested interest in how individual members think and act because such matters can affect the goal attainment of the group. The member frequently desires the approval of the group. Compliance: conformity to a social norm prompted by the desire to acquire rewards or avoid punishment. Person does not really subscribe to the beliefs, values, and attitudes that underlie the norm. Identification: conformity to a social norm prompted by perceptions that those who promote the norm are attractive or similar to oneself.
